| public static class SoftHashMap extends AbstractMap { |
| private Map<Object, SpecialValue> map; |
| private ReferenceQueue rq = new ReferenceQueue(); |
| |
| public SoftHashMap(Map<Object, SpecialValue> map) { |
| this.map = map; |
| } |
| |
| public SoftHashMap() { |
| this(new HashMap<Object,SpecialValue>()); |
| } |
| |
| public SoftHashMap(Map<Object,SpecialValue> map, boolean b) { |
| this(map); |
| } |
| |
| class SpecialValue extends SoftReference { |
| private final Object key; |
| |
| SpecialValue(Object k, Object v) { |
| super(v, rq); |
| this.key = k; |
| } |
| } |
| |
| private void processQueue() { |
| SpecialValue sv = null; |
| while ((sv = (SpecialValue) rq.poll()) != null) { |
| map.remove(sv.key);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public Object get(Object key) { |
| SpecialValue value = map.get(key); |
| if (value == null) |
| return null; |
| if (value.get() == null) { |
| // it got GC'd |
| map.remove(value.key); |
| return null; |
| } else { |
| return value.get();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public Object put(Object k, Object v) { |
| processQueue(); |
| return map.put(k, new SpecialValue(k, v)); |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public Set entrySet() { |
| return map.entrySet(); |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public void clear() { |
| processQueue(); |
| Set<Object> keys = map.keySet(); |
| for (Iterator<Object> iterator = keys.iterator(); iterator.hasNext();) { |
| Object name = iterator.next(); |
| map.remove(name); |
| } |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public int size() { |
| processQueue(); |
| return map.size(); |
| } |
| |
| @Override |
| public Object remove(Object k) { |
| processQueue(); |
| SpecialValue value = map.remove(k); |
| if (value == null) |
| return null; |
| if (value.get() != null) { |
| return value.get(); |
| } |
| return null; |
| } |
| } |
